Abstract

Globally, more and more buildings are constructed as the basis of green methodology. Green building methodology includes the reduction of energy from the conception through the operation phases. Importantly, the practice of green building is gradually becoming more regulatory compliance rather than optional. Subsequently, this paper will carefully review the adaptability of materials in green buildings. In supporting such aim, this paper will also reviewed five Australian case studies. For these building, as a part of adaptability of green materials, recycled concrete, metal and timber were utilized. It was found that most benefits of adaptability of materials for these buildings were significantly improved with the integration with sustainable design. Such alignment is the key for effective material selection and usage in green buildings. The use of green materials alone may be not be enough to considerably reduce the energy usage. Holistically, the green design together with recycled materials need to be combined to deliver efficient green buildings.
